After one week off for the NFL playoffs, The Bachelor is set to return with Episode 3 on Monday, January 24 at 8PM ET/PT on ABC.

Clayton has narrowed down his dating pool to 22 women, and many of them are already smitten with him.

The women still in the running for Clayton’s heart include Cassidy Timbrooks, Elizabeth Corrigan, Eliza Isichei, Ency Abedin, Gabby Windey, Genevieve Parisi, Hunter Haag, Jill Chin, Kate Gallivan, Kira Mengistu.

The rest of the women vying for Clayton’s remaining roses are Lyndsey Windham, Mara Agreat, Marlena Wesh, Melina Nasab, Rachel Recchia, Sarah Hamrick, Sierra Jackson, Serene Russell, Shanae Ankney, Susie Evans, Teddi Wright, and Tessa Tookes.

The only woman who has received a one-on-one date with Clayton so far is Susie.

As Clayton gets to know his cast of bachelorettes, drama is naturally ensuing.

Cassidy, for instance, stole Clayton away from a birthday-party group date to kiss him multiple times and advance their connection in what essentially turned into a one-on-one date.

And Shanae Ankney and Elizabeth Corrigan feuded on a group date, and their animosity towards each other spilled into the second cocktail party of the season.

Shanae accused Elizabeth of being “fake” and “two-faced,” and Shanae warned Clayton about these supposed red flags.

Elizabeth, distraught over the allegations, insisted she struggles to understand several auditory inputs at once given she’s had severe ADHD since she was a child. Elizabeth attempted to mend things with Shanae, but Shanae wasn’t buying what Elizabeth was selling.

“ADHD my ass,” Shanae snapped.

And then drama boiled over when Clayton considered taking a group-date rose back from Cassidy.

Sierra warned Clayton that Cassidy had been FaceTiming a “friend with benefits” back home while quarantining in her hotel room pre-production. Cassidy and the man planned to reunite after she filmed her show so he could do “nasty things” to her.

The next episode will begin where the latest episode had left off, with Clayton deciding whether to take Cassidy’s rose away from her.

“Clayton confronts one of the women about a shocking rumor involving her, but will her explanation check out, or will Clayton break tradition and take back a rose?” ABC teased.

According to Reality Steve spoiler blogger Steve Carbone, Clayton did in fact choose to rescind the rose he had given to Cassidy during a group date earlier in the week and send her home.

In regards to snatching a rose back from someone, Clayton shared with Us Weekly in December 2021, “The thought crossed my mind. Now whether or not I acted upon it, that’s what everyone is going to have to wait and see.”

“But there are many moments throughout the journey where I was shocked and I was just kind of, yeah, asking [host Jesse Palmer] sometimes… ‘Is this something that I can do? Because this is how I feel.'”

Clayton then reportedly ousted Ency, Kate, and Tessa at the second Rose Ceremony of Season 26 — leaving fifteen bachelorettes in the running for his final rose.

Later, The Bachelorette co-host and Season 11 The Bachelorette star Kaitlyn Bristowe pays a surprise visit, leading to an emotional group date where Clayton and the women bravely open up about their insecurities.

Season 14 The Bachelorette star Becca Kufrin also stopped by to plan an extreme scavenger hunt for the one-on-one date in downtown L.A.

Carbone reported that Sarah received this solo date with Clayton, and after a successful scavenger hunt, she earned herself a rose.

“And back at the mansion, one of the ladies unknowingly sets off a new set of drama dominoes when she cooks the house a shrimp snack,” ABC teased.

And for the second group date of the week, the women dressed in red one-piece bathing suits and participated in a Baywatch-themed competition, which required the bachelorettes to go head to head in beach challenges.

Former Baywatch star Nicole Eggert hosted the date and taught them some lifeguard training.

“But when the date doesn’t end as expected, one disappointed woman is ready to make waves yet again,” the network shared.

“Will Clayton reward her efforts to protect him by giving her the group date rose or be pushed to his limits?”

According to Carbone, Gabby won the challenges and received extra time with Clayton at the end of the date. Clayton then gave Gabby a rose.

That evening, Shanae and Elizabeth’s feud reportedly continued and then Shanae isolated herself from most of the cast.

At the third Rose Ceremony, Clayton reportedly ousted Elizabeth, Kira, and Melina.

Clayton and his bachelorettes traveled to Houston, TX, for the next round of dates.

Clayton embarked on a one-on-one date with Rachel that was inspired by a “small town in Texas.” Rachel ended up with a rose.

Then, as probably expected, the girls competed in a tackle football game at NRG Stadium, honoring Clayton’s history as a former professional football player.

ADVERTISEMENT

There were seven players against six, and the team of seven reportedly won the game.

Shanae, who was on the losing team, reportedly crashed the afterparty and broke the winning team’s trophy.

The next one-on-one date belonged to Serene Russell, who went to Galvestion Pleasure Pier with Clayton, who won some big teddy-bear prizes.

After Serene accepted a rose from Clayton, Clayton ousted three women at the fourth Rose Ceremony of the season: Jill, Sierra, and Lyndsey W.

Clayton’s Final 12 bachelorettes were Eliza, Gabby, Genevieve, Hunter, Marlena, Mara, Rachel, Sarah, Serene, Shanae, Susie, and Teddi.

The next stop on Clayton’s journey to find love was Toronto, Canada.

Although the pair had spent time together in Texas, Gabby was invited on a one-on-one date.

The couple took a helicopter ride and ended up walking in a park and sitting on a park bench. Gabby got the rose at the end of her date.

The group date in Toronto featured nine women roasting each other on a date hosted by Canadian comedian Russell Peters at Archeo restaurant. Shanae, who emerged as the villain of Clayton’s season, was reportedly an easy target.

The highly-anticipated two-on-one date took place in Toronto with Genevieve and Shanae.

Photos of Clayton and the women had been taken at Queen Victoria Park when the show was filming, and the trio also took a ride on the Maid of the Mist to Dufferin Island Park.

Shanae was sent home on the date.

And at the fifth Rose Ceremony, Clayton ousted Hunter and Marlena, according to Carbone.

Clayton’s Final 9 bachelorettes were Eliza, Gabby, Genevieve, Mara, Rachel, Sarah, Serene, Susie, and Teddi.

After traveling to Hvar, Croatia, Clayton asked out Teddi for a solo date, and she received a rose by the end of it.

Carbone provided no details on the group date this week, but he believes Sarah received the other one-on-one date with Clayton.

The sixth Rose Ceremony then featured Clayton rejecting Eliza and Mara Agreat.

Clayton’s Final 7 bachelorettes were therefore Gabby, Genevieve, Rachel, Sarah, Serene, Susie, and Teddi.

Clayton and his Final 4 bachelorettes flew to Vienna, Austria before the women’s round of hometown dates.

“I don’t know if this was a ‘if you get a rose on your date, you advance,’ or if they just had dates and had a Rose Ceremony at the end,” Carbone wrote in his blog on December 16.

“All I know is the end result of who the 4 remaining women were once they left Vienna.”

Clayton took Serene to Hofsburg Palace on a one-on-one date, and then Susie received the special “Pretty Woman” date.

Susie, wearing a long red dress, received a rose from Clayton at the end of their one-on-one.

According to Carbone, Genevieve was sent home at some point during the week without going on a date.

“I don’t know who approached who first, but it was established that Genevieve and Clayton just weren’t a match and didn’t see it long term,” Carbone claimed, “so he either sent her home or she left. Not sure how it’ll be shown.”

Carbone is unsure of whether there was a third one-on-one date in Vienna to go along with a group date.

Following Genevieve’s surprising ouster, Clayton eliminated Sarah and Teddi at the seventh Rose Ceremony of the season.

Clayton’s Final 4 bachelorettes were Gabby, Rachel, Serene, and Susie.

In order to choose his Final 3 bachelorettes, Clayton met his Final 4 ladies’ families in their respective hometowns.

ADVERTISEMENT


Susie’s hometown date in Virginia Beach, VA, filmed on November 2, Rachel’s hometown date took place in Orlando, FL, on November 4, Serene’s hometown date taped in Oklahoma City, OK, on November 6, and Gabby introduced Clayton to her loved ones in Denver, CO, on November 8.

The Rose Ceremony reportedly occurred on November 9 and ended with Serene being denied a rose.

“One thing I’d heard since hometowns was that Serene was eliminated at #4, and judging by the previews [on December 6], it was all but confirmed,” Carbone wrote last month.

Clayton’s Final 3 women as a result were Susie, Gabby, and Rachel.

All three ladies reportedly made it to Iceland for overnight Fantasy Suite dates as well as the Final Rose Ceremony.

Clayton reportedly gets intimate with both Rachel and Gabby

The blonde woman in the trailer that aired during The Men Tell All was reportedly Rachel.

And while the brunette woman crying was Sarah, Carbone reported that Sarah did not make it to Iceland, where the final dates were filmed.

“It was sent to me numerous times… that the venue Clayton is standing in is in Iceland (where we know the overnights and final Rose Ceremony are) and that the two women whose backs are two us (and he’s seemingly telling he was intimate with both) are Rachel and Gabby, two women we know had hometown dates,” Carbone reported in his blog.

“The shot of Sarah crying was squeezed in from another point in filming since we know Sarah didn’t make it to Iceland.”

The Bachelor fans are therefore assuming Gabby and Rachel finished as Clayton’s Final 2 bachelorettes; however, Carbone is not convinced that’s the case.

“Certainly looks that way, but with the way the editing works and how tricky they can get sometimes, the only thing we know for sure is that whole scene happens in Iceland,” Carbone explained.

“Saying they’re the Final 2 because that’s the only two you see there with their backs to us, I don’t know yet. Maybe it is and the show just gave away their Final 2.”

Carbone noted, however, that he’d like to think producers are “smarter” than just giving away Clayton’s Final 2 bachelorettes in a pre-season trailer.
